 Youth safety is the No. 1 concern of the Boy Scouts of America.

 To increase awareness of this societal problem and to create even greater barriers to abuse than already exist to­day in Scouting, the Boy Scouts of America is implement­ing several important changes to further enhance its Youth Protection policies. Effective June 1, 2010, Youth Protection Training is required for all registered volunteers. This includes Merit Badge Counselors.

New volunteers are required to take Youth Protection Training before they submit their application for regis­tration. The certificate of completion for this training must be submitted at the time application is made and before volunteer service with youth begins.

Youth Protection Training must be taken every two years. If a volunteer's Youth Protection Training re­cord is not current at the time of charter renewal, the volunteer will not be reregistered.

Directions for completing Youth Protection Training


If you ARE currently a registered* adult Scout volunteer:

1. Go to www.myscouting.org and log in. If you do not already have an account, click the "Creat an Account" button first to set one up.

2. Complete the Youth Protection Training. (Note that the test quiz is not part of the actual training.)

3. Your membership record will automatically update in scouting's national database. Please keep a copy of your completion certificate, and provide a copy to our troop's Adult Training Coordinator for our troop records.


If you are NOT currently a registered adult Scout volunteer:

1. Complete an official BSA Adult Application.

2. Register on www.myscouting.org to create a user name and password.

3. Choose “I am not a member.”

4. Complete the Youth Protection Training. (Note that the test quiz is not part of the actual training.)

5. Provide a copy of the completion certificate by attaching it to your application, and turn it in to the Troop Committee Chair.
 
6. After you are registered and receive your BSA Membership Card, go back to www.myscouting.org. Log in and then click on "Update my profile." Enter your membership number off from your membership card. This step will ensure that the training you complete is correctly associated with you and your membership number.
